What to expect from a single adjustable bed

A single adjustable bed allows you to raise and lower the head and foot sections independently using a handset or remote control. Most models we supply offer four or five profiling sections, so you can find positions that reduce pressure on your lower back, elevate your legs to manage swelling, or raise your torso to ease breathing at night. The base is electric and mains-powered, with battery backup on many models so you're not stuck in a raised position during a power cut — a genuine concern raised by customers who've experienced it with cheaper beds.Single sizes are ideal if you sleep alone, if space is limited, or if you're furnishing a bedroom in a bungalow, ground-floor extension, or adapted property. They're also the most common choice for people transitioning from a hospital-style profiling bed to something more domestic in appearance. Mattresses are available in foam, pocket sprung, or medical-grade pressure-relieving options depending on your risk level and comfort preferences. All our single adjustable beds can be fitted with side rails if recommended by your OT, and most are compatible with standard single bedding, so the room doesn't need to look clinical unless you want it to.

VAT exemption and finance options

If you have a long-term illness or disability that is chronic (expected to last at least 12 months), you are eligible to self-declare for VAT exemption under HMRC regulations. Qualifying conditions include arthritis, COPD, MS, Parkinson's, heart failure, stroke, cancer, and many others. You do not need a doctor's letter — just a simple declaration at checkout confirming your condition is chronic and the bed is for your personal use. This removes the 20% VAT and can save several hundred pounds on a typical single adjustable bed. We handle the paperwork and compliance; you simply confirm eligibility honestly.

Will an adjustable bed help with breathlessness at night?
Many people with COPD, heart failure, or asthma find that sleeping with the head elevated reduces nocturnal breathlessness and improves sleep quality. NHS clinical guidance supports the use of elevated sleeping positions for respiratory and cardiac conditions. An adjustable bed allows you to find and maintain the angle that works best for you, and adjust it during the night if needed without effort or assistance. It's worth discussing with your GP or respiratory nurse, particularly if you've been waking short of breath or sleeping in a chair because lying flat is uncomfortable.
